About this property

Nestled in the heart of the Texas Hill Country, approximately 8.98 acre property in the growing community of Liberty Hill offers a rare opportunity to own a heavily wooded slice of Williamson County countryside with endless potential. Tucked among mature hardwoods and native trees, the land provides a peaceful, private setting that feels worlds away from city life while still offering convenient access to shopping, dining, and major roadways. Whether you are searching for a secluded homesite, investment opportunity, recreational retreat, or future dream. The property is surrounded by towering trees, natural vegetation, and the quiet atmosphere that only acreage living can provide. The heavily wooded terrain creates privacy rarely found in today’s market while offering shade, natural beauty, and abundant wildlife. Deer and native birds are frequent visitors, making this an ideal setting for nature lovers and outdoor enthusiasts. Whether you envision building a custom estate, creating a weekend retreat, or holding the property as a long-term investment in one of Central Texas’ fastest-growing regions, the possibilities are extensive. Williamson County continues to experience strong growth, and larger tracts with mature trees and privacy are becoming increasingly difficult to find. Located in the desirable Liberty Hill area, residents enjoy the balance of rural living with accessibility to nearby Georgetown, Cedar Park, Leander, and Austin. The existing home on the property is considered to have little to no contributory value and is being sold as-is. The structure will likely require complete rehabilitation or removal depending on the buyer’s intended use. This creates a unique opportunity for buyers primarily seeking the value of the land, mature trees, privacy, and location rather than the existing residence. Buyers are encouraged to conduct their own due diligence regarding utilities, building requirements, restrictions, and development possibilities.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
